World Figure Skating Championships: Armenia’s Galustyan has successful start

Anastasia Galustyan (Armenia) had a successful start at the 2016 ISU World Figure Skating Championships, which kicked off in Boston, USA. 
In Women’s short program, the 16-year-old placed 20th among 38 participants and qualified to the free program.  
The free program competition will take place on Friday.
But Armenia’s other three athletes, Slavik Hayrapetyan (Men) and the Tina Garabedian-Simon Proulx-Senecal ice dance pair, could not pass their respective qualification rounds on the first day of this event.
